oil painting code:ybu006 - taxtured animals - 86oilpaintings.com

Oil Painting Code: ybu006

Selected: 50x60CM =(20"x24") $37.5
- +
  • yat174
  • ybz030
  • yag014
  • yaz162
  • yya045
  • ybg038
  • yaj166
  • Yaa938